简单性:Java语言是一种面向对象的语言,它**提供**基本的方法来完成指定的任务,只需理解一些基本的概念,就可以用它编写出适合于各种情况的应用程序。
面对对象:Java语言的设计集中于对象及其接口,它提供了简单的类机制以及动态的接口模型。
分布式:Java是面向网络的语言。**它提供的类库可以处理TCP/IP**,用户可以**URL地址在网络上很方便地访问其它对象。
可移植性:与平台无关的特性使Java程序可以方便地被移植到网络上的不同机器。
安全性:用于网络、分布环境下的Java必须要防止病毒的入侵。
高性能:和其它解释执行的语言如BASIC、TCL不同,Java字节码的设计使之能很容易地直接转换成对应于特定CPU的机器码,从而得到较高的性能。
鲁棒性:Java在编译和运行程序时,都要对可能出现的问题进行检查,以消除错误的产生。
1.打好Java语言基础,深入理解Java面向对象核心思想,掌握Java集合框架、多线程、IO、网络编程以及J2SE8.0新特性
2.Web及移动前端页面、Java Web开发技术、jQuery AJAX、MySQL数据库、Web应用开发实战
3.SpringMVC框架、MyBatis框架、Spring框架整合、Hibernate框架、Struts2.0框架、企业框架开发实战
4.Java常用组件、Maven项目构建、SVN\GIT源码管理、Linux入门、Oracle数据库、NOSQL、高并发架构体系
5.企业开发实战,真实企业项目案例逐项实战,掌握需求分析、数据库设计、详细设计、团队合作
常用第三方组件JFreeChart、pdf生成组件iText,POI操作Excel在企业开发中常遇到的第三方应用等
企业大数据拓展MySQL集群、NO-SQL系列产品、Oracle数据库等
模块 | 课程内容 | 培养目标 |
---|
如需了解更多课程详情,欢迎拨打我们咨询电话:0731-82232206 微信:189-3248-4890 QQ :1853098692